BYU Cougars announce 2012 Football Schedule

By Kevin Kelley -

BYU CougarsThe BYU Cougars have announced their 2012 football schedule, which features games against Boise State, Georgia Tech, Notre Dame, Oregon State and Utah.

BYU will open the 2012 season at LaVell Edwards Stadium on Sept. 1 against the Washington State Cougars, followed by a home contest against the Weber State Wildcats on Sept. 8.

The Cougars then hit the road for two straight games at in-state rival Utah on Sept. 15 and at Boise State on Sept. 22.

BYU then returns home for three consecutive games: Hawaii on Sept. 29, Utah State on Oct. 5 (Friday) and Oregon State on Oct. 13.

After that three-game home stand, two big road games loom for BYU. The Cougars travel to South Bend to take on the Notre Dame Fighting Irish on Oct. 20 and then head south to Atlanta to face the Georgia Tech Yellow Jackets of the ACC.

After a bye on Nov. 3 and a home date with Idaho on Nov. 10, Brigham Young closes out the 2012 regular season with back-to-back road games at San Jose State on Nov. 17 and New Mexico State on Nov. 24.

Should the Cougars qualify for a bowl game in 2012, they will play in the San Diego County Credit Union Poinsettia Bowl. There they will likely face a team from the Mountain West.
